Output 312ae964db1b314f71bd68b9eea7e35173976a59800b664089019672d41cec0b:1

value
45820
script pubkey
OP_0 OP_PUSHBYTES_20 609616b79bf5af881b495c0f766b1b12300f7873
address
tb1qvztpddum7khcsx6fts8hv6cmzgcq77rna5638m
transaction
312ae964db1b314f71bd68b9eea7e35173976a59800b664089019672d41cec0b